Question


When a bullet is fired from a pistol, in which direction the pistol moves (ignore the force exerted by hand)?


Options:
A .   Opposite to the bullet's direction.
B .   Perpendicular to the bullet's direction.
C .   It will be in the same position as before.
D .   Along the bullet's direction
Answer: Option A
:
A
The total momentum of the bullet-pistol system was initially zero as both of them were at rest with respect to ground. During the shooting of the bullet, net external force on the gun and bullet system is zero. Hence, according to the law of conservation of momentum, the total momentum of the system will be zero even after firing the shot. Since the momentum of the bullet will be in forward direction, in order to balance it, the momentum of the pistol should be in backward direction or the pistol should move backwards.
